Abstract
The invention discloses a gravity sensing transport case for a heat-resisting opposite shooting optoelectronic switch. The gravity sensing transport case structurally comprises a case body, a reset device, a detecting window and an object carrying plate; the case body and the object carrying plate are made of carbon fiber resin, one end of the reset device is fixed to the bottom face of the interior of the case body, and the other end of the reset device is fixed to the lower surface of the object carrying plate; the detecting window is located on the lateral wall of the case body, and scales for marking the weight are arranged on the detecting window; a detecting window is also arranged at the position, corresponding to the detecting window, on the other side of the case body; when cargoes are placed on the object carrying plate, the object carrying plate will be pressed down, a transmitter and a receiver of the opposite shooting optoelectronic switch are arranged on the two sides of the case body respectively, and the height can be adjusted; and light emitted by the transmitter shoots into the receiver through the detecting window, and when the object carrying plate is pressed down to shield the light, the optoelectronic switch transmits electric signals to an external transmission system so as to carry away the cargoes with the transmitting weight. According to the gravity sensing transport case, gravity sensing is converted into height sensing; and the gravity sensing transport case is a novel transportation appliance.
Description
Technical field
The present invention relates to industrial transport field of tool, particularly relate to the carrying case responding to goods gravity that a kind of correlation photoelectric switch detects.
Background technology
In industrial process, often relate to the operation finished product or half-blank that reach constant weight transported, prior art is generally divided into manual control and electronic induction to control two kinds, the former waste of manpower and cannot ensure every batch of finished product or half-blank cargo weight consistent, and the latter generally can use the element of the electrical type such as inducing element, its cost is higher.
Summary of the invention
The present invention is directed to the problems referred to above that prior art means exist, the gravity of goods is detected the height and position being converted into goods pressure support board to detect, support board height is detected by external correlation photoelectric switch, thus the gravity realizing goods detects, design plan of the present invention is as follows: structure comprises: casing, reset attachment, detection window, support board; Described detection window quantity is greater than 1, is loaded on the sidewall of described casing, and is not on same sidewall; Described support board is positioned at described box inside, and described support board and tank floor all have tapped through hole, and described reset attachment two ends are fixed by described tapped through hole and described support board, tank floor bolt, is convenient to dismounting, changes; Described support board, casing are carbon fibre resin system, high temperature article can be carried, and withstanding corrosion, density is low, intensity is very much not fragile, the periphery of described support board is equipped with roller, described roller is uniformly distributed along described support board periphery, described casing has the longitudinal irrigation canals and ditches moved up and down for described roller, the force of sliding friction of support board and cabinet wall can be converted into the static friction force of roller by this kind of design, and substantially reducing support board may because the possibility pressing down difficulty, the negative effect such as to block brought of force of sliding friction; The distance that described reset attachment often declines by 1 unit pressure is identical; Described reset attachment and the attachment point of described support board must have one to overlap with described support board center of gravity, and all the other contact points are evenly distributed, and are convenient to share gravity, and described detection window has the scale of mark weight by one side outside described casing; Described support board edge-smoothing is acerous, reduces the probability that support board blocks.
Preferably, described detection window is high light transmissive material system.
Preferably, described reset attachment is hydraulic stem or spring.
Preferably, anti-slag device is equipped with at the nearly described roller place of described support board.
Preferably, described anti-slag device is hairbrush or baffle plate, and scoriform or powdered goods can be avoided to block roller.
Preferably, breast hole is arranged at described wall box bottom, the powdery fallen down or scoriform thing is cleaned out by support board and casing gap.
The present invention is using the standard of the distance of support board under goods gravity pressure as measurement cargo weight, scale on detection window is placed in support board with counterweight and records weight scale by the projector of correlation photoelectric switch and receptor at support board lower surface place parallel with detection window, be placed in the both sides of two detection windows respectively, the light that projector sends window after testing, box house, detection window enters receptor, here the height of photoelectric switch projector and receptor can regulate according to the weight requirements of transporting cargo, when Container Loading is to rated weight, light blocks by support board completely, namely photoelectric switch sends trafficking signal, by to transport or fully loaded carrying case is transported by driving device, check weighing of the present invention is accurate, use and change part all convenient, applied range.
